Output 8a38638a695f97e3cad60f2aa0aa5969ab19c4fc74a13843faa0dc484f13851f:1

value
33800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5027348c4cd8de43598c70efbd1681010e8c7724 OP_EQUAL
address
38zpwvJVtnJ8CYBAZr9DFJbXxPgvbefLqz
transaction
8a38638a695f97e3cad60f2aa0aa5969ab19c4fc74a13843faa0dc484f13851f
spent
true